Output f25210a4ec2889cc6ce1e64c2d33f57e28cd93b5d8c8fd5ad44ef35580315e73:6

value
2097152
script pubkey
OP_0 OP_PUSHBYTES_20 8ddb8ca5ed755503f88a798fc6ab2c16505489dc
address
tb1q3hdcef0dw42s87y20x8ud2evzeg9fzwuk2h9vm
transaction
f25210a4ec2889cc6ce1e64c2d33f57e28cd93b5d8c8fd5ad44ef35580315e73